diff --git a/packages/devel/libcap/build b/packages/devel/libcap/build new file mode 100755 index 0000000000..f75b52476a --- /dev/null +++ b/packages/devel/libcap/build @@ -0,0 +1,15 @@ +#!/bin/sh + +. config/options $1 + +cd $PKG_BUILD + +setup_toolchain host + +make CC=$HOST_CC -C libcap _makenames + +setup_toolchain target + +make CC=$TARGET_CC + +$MAKEINSTALL diff --git a/packages/devel/libcap/install b/packages/devel/libcap/install new file mode 100755 index 0000000000..77a393cec1 --- /dev/null +++ b/packages/devel/libcap/install @@ -0,0 +1,6 @@ +#!/bin/sh + +. config/options $1 + +mkdir -p $INSTALL/usr/lib + cp -P $PKG_BUILD/libcap/*.so* $INSTALL/usr/lib diff --git a/packages/devel/libcap/meta b/packages/devel/libcap/meta new file mode 100644 index 0000000000..0d691b7fae --- /dev/null +++ b/packages/devel/libcap/meta @@ -0,0 +1,14 @@ +PKG_NAME="libcap" +PKG_VERSION="2.19" +PKG_REV="1" +PKG_ARCH="any" +PKG_LICENSE="GPL" +PKG_SITE="" +PKG_URL="http://www.kernel.org/pub/linux/libs/security/linux-privs/libcap2/$PKG_NAME-$PKG_VERSION.tar.bz2" +PKG_DEPENDS="attr" +PKG_BUILD_DEPENDS="toolchain attr" +PKG_PRIORITY="optional" +PKG_SECTION="devel" +PKG_SHORTDESC="libcap: A library for getting and setting POSIX.1e capabilities" +PKG_LONGDESC="As of Linux 2.2.0, the power of the superuser has been partitioned into a set of discrete capabilities (in other places, these capabilities are know as privileges). The contents of the libcap package are a library and a number of simple programs that are intended to show how an application/daemon can be protected (with wrappers) or rewritten to take advantage of this fine grained approach to constraining the danger to your system from programs running as 'root'." +PKG_IS_ADDON="no"